Solution for 4m+9=2m equation:


Simplifying
4m + 9 = 2m

Reorder the terms:
9 + 4m = 2m

Solving
9 + 4m = 2m

Solving for variable 'm'.

Move all terms containing m to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2m' to each side of the equation.
9 + 4m + -2m = 2m + -2m

Combine like terms: 4m + -2m = 2m
9 + 2m = 2m + -2m

Combine like terms: 2m + -2m = 0
9 + 2m = 0

Add '-9' to each side of the equation.
9 + -9 + 2m = 0 + -9

Combine like terms: 9 + -9 = 0
0 + 2m = 0 + -9
2m = 0 + -9

Combine like terms: 0 + -9 = -9
2m = -9

Divide each side by '2'.
m = -4.5

Simplifying
m = -4.5
